G1690
Greek
Original Word
ἐμβριμάομαιTransliteration
embrimáomai
Pronunciation
em-brim-ah'-om-ahee
Definition
from ἐν and (to snort with anger); to have indignation on, i.e. (transitively) to blame, (intransitively) to sigh with chagrin, (specially) to sternly enjoin:--straitly charge, groan, murmur against.
